[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I would pay her, but make a list of things for her to do every day- re-organization, errands, etc. Then at her annual review, add guaranteed hours as a new benefit. She needs to understand that benefits and compensation are a package, and negotiated together.[/quote] She was hired as a nanny, you are def in your rights to ask her to come in and do the child related duties you agreed to in your contract, during those 40hrs- organize children's areas, their laundry, clean the nanny car. But it's not okay to ask her to do things out of her regular duties like scrub kitchen, clean mothers house, look after neighbors kids.[/quote] It would be ok in this situation. She did not negotiate guaranteed hours and is asking not to miss work, so she should be offered other work.[/quote]
